FF에서 한글 파일에 대한 삽질 결과
Posted: 2006 05 22 17:34 23
일단 아래 주소를 한번 보세요.
http://elentir.cafe24.com/ 별로 볼거 없는 제 계정입니다.
여기에 한글이름으로 된 파일 두 개를 올려놓았습니다. 파일이름은 [번역]Tiddly-설명서(미완).doc 와 [번역]Tiddly-설명서(미완).txt 이고 확장자만 doc txt 일 뿐 둘다 똑같은 텍스트파일입니다
인덱스 페이지는 볼거 없고 utf8.html 파일은 UTF-8 로 euckr.html 파일은 EUC-KR 로 인코딩해서 저장했을 뿐 똑같습니다.
IE에서
1. 옵션에서 "URL을 항상 UTF-8로 보냄" 옵션 해제
1.1 euckr.html - doc 파일은 워드(패드) 문서로 txt 파일은 브라우저로 정상적으로 보임. URL 파일이름 모두 한글로 나옴.
[번역]Tiddly-설명서(미완).doc
http://elentir.cafe24.com/[번역]Tiddly-설명서(미완).txt
1.2 utf8.html - URL 한글로 보이지만 페이지에러.
2. 옵션에서 "URL을 항상 UTF-8로 보냄" 옵션 체크.
2.1 euc-kr.html - URL 한글. 페이지 에러
2.2 utf8.html - URL 한글. 페이지 에러
FF에서
1. 디폴트 상태.
network.standard-url.escape-utf8 = true
network.standard-url.encode-utf8 = false
1.1 euckr.html - doc 파일은 워드(패드) 문서로 txt 파일은 브라우저로 정상적으로 보임. 그러나 URL 과 파일 이름이 인코드된 상태로 나타남.
%5B%B9%F8%BF%AA%5DTiddly-%BC%B3%B8%ED%BC%AD(%B9%CC%BF%CF).doc %5B%B9%F8%BF%AA%5DTiddly-%BC%B3%B8%ED%BC%AD(%B9%CC%BF%CF).txt
1.2 utf8.html - URL 인코드상태. 페이지 에러.
2. network.standard-url.escape-utf8 = false
network.standard-url.encode-utf8 = false
2.1 euckr.html - 1.1과 같음.
2.2 utf8.html
2.2.1 [번역]Tiddly-설명서(미완).doc - 워드로 정상적으로 보임. 파일이름 정상.
2.2.2 [번역]Tiddly-설명서(미완).txt - [, ] 두 문자가 %5B, %5D 로 인코드되어서 나옴. 페이지 에러.
%5B번역%5DTiddly-설명서(미완).txt
3. network.standard-url.escape-utf8 = true
network.standard-url.encode-utf8 = true
3.1 euckr.html - URL 인코드상태. 페이지 에러.
3.2 utf8.html - URL 인코드상태. 페이지 에러.
4. network.standard-url.escape-utf8 = false
network.standard-url.encode-utf8 = true
4.1 euckr.html - URL 인코드상태. 페이지 에러.
4.2 utf8.html - URL 인코드상태. 페이지 에러.
결과 1.
FF에서 결과적으로 가장 만족한 경우는 2.2.1 인 경우이지만 doc 문서와 txt 문서를 같이 다루는 경우에는 소용이 없음. 그리고 결정적으로 ScrapBook 확장으로 스크랩했을 경우에는 읽어들일 수 없음.
결과 2.
1.1 과 2.1일 경우 파일 대부분의 경우에는 파일이름이 인코드 된다는 것 이외에는 별 문제가 없음. 파일을 저장할 경우에는 원래 정상적인 한글 이름으로 저장할 수 있음. 그러나 ScrapBook 확장으로 캡쳐할 경우 인코드된 파일명 URL 에서 % 문자가 모두 @ 로 치환되는 현상이 발생하며 이 경우엔 파일 저장을 할 때에도 원래 한글이름이 아닌 @ 문자로 치환된 인코드 파일명이 나타나게 되어 원래 한글이름을 알 수 없게 됨.
결과 3. <가장 치명적인 결과>
IE 의 경우에는 페이지 에러인 경우에도 파일을 "새이름으로 저장"하면 저장이 가능함. 그러나 FF인 경우에는 페이지 에러인 경우 "새이름으로 저장"하면 저장이 되는 듯 하지만 내용은 모두 에러코드로 가득 찬 dummy file 이 생성됨. (T_T)TL
위 삽질에 대한 속시원한 설명을 부탁드립니다. 그리고 해결책도 아울러 부탁드립니다.
FF를 계속 써야되나 말아야되나 심각하게 고민 중입니다.
http://elentir.cafe24.com/ 별로 볼거 없는 제 계정입니다.
여기에 한글이름으로 된 파일 두 개를 올려놓았습니다. 파일이름은 [번역]Tiddly-설명서(미완).doc 와 [번역]Tiddly-설명서(미완).txt 이고 확장자만 doc txt 일 뿐 둘다 똑같은 텍스트파일입니다
인덱스 페이지는 볼거 없고 utf8.html 파일은 UTF-8 로 euckr.html 파일은 EUC-KR 로 인코딩해서 저장했을 뿐 똑같습니다.
IE에서
1. 옵션에서 "URL을 항상 UTF-8로 보냄" 옵션 해제
1.1 euckr.html - doc 파일은 워드(패드) 문서로 txt 파일은 브라우저로 정상적으로 보임. URL 파일이름 모두 한글로 나옴.
[번역]Tiddly-설명서(미완).doc
http://elentir.cafe24.com/[번역]Tiddly-설명서(미완).txt
1.2 utf8.html - URL 한글로 보이지만 페이지에러.
2. 옵션에서 "URL을 항상 UTF-8로 보냄" 옵션 체크.
2.1 euc-kr.html - URL 한글. 페이지 에러
2.2 utf8.html - URL 한글. 페이지 에러
FF에서
1. 디폴트 상태.
network.standard-url.escape-utf8 = true
network.standard-url.encode-utf8 = false
1.1 euckr.html - doc 파일은 워드(패드) 문서로 txt 파일은 브라우저로 정상적으로 보임. 그러나 URL 과 파일 이름이 인코드된 상태로 나타남.
%5B%B9%F8%BF%AA%5DTiddly-%BC%B3%B8%ED%BC%AD(%B9%CC%BF%CF).doc %5B%B9%F8%BF%AA%5DTiddly-%BC%B3%B8%ED%BC%AD(%B9%CC%BF%CF).txt
1.2 utf8.html - URL 인코드상태. 페이지 에러.
2. network.standard-url.escape-utf8 = false
network.standard-url.encode-utf8 = false
2.1 euckr.html - 1.1과 같음.
2.2 utf8.html
2.2.1 [번역]Tiddly-설명서(미완).doc - 워드로 정상적으로 보임. 파일이름 정상.
2.2.2 [번역]Tiddly-설명서(미완).txt - [, ] 두 문자가 %5B, %5D 로 인코드되어서 나옴. 페이지 에러.
%5B번역%5DTiddly-설명서(미완).txt
3. network.standard-url.escape-utf8 = true
network.standard-url.encode-utf8 = true
3.1 euckr.html - URL 인코드상태. 페이지 에러.
3.2 utf8.html - URL 인코드상태. 페이지 에러.
4. network.standard-url.escape-utf8 = false
network.standard-url.encode-utf8 = true
4.1 euckr.html - URL 인코드상태. 페이지 에러.
4.2 utf8.html - URL 인코드상태. 페이지 에러.
결과 1.
FF에서 결과적으로 가장 만족한 경우는 2.2.1 인 경우이지만 doc 문서와 txt 문서를 같이 다루는 경우에는 소용이 없음. 그리고 결정적으로 ScrapBook 확장으로 스크랩했을 경우에는 읽어들일 수 없음.
결과 2.
1.1 과 2.1일 경우 파일 대부분의 경우에는 파일이름이 인코드 된다는 것 이외에는 별 문제가 없음. 파일을 저장할 경우에는 원래 정상적인 한글 이름으로 저장할 수 있음. 그러나 ScrapBook 확장으로 캡쳐할 경우 인코드된 파일명 URL 에서 % 문자가 모두 @ 로 치환되는 현상이 발생하며 이 경우엔 파일 저장을 할 때에도 원래 한글이름이 아닌 @ 문자로 치환된 인코드 파일명이 나타나게 되어 원래 한글이름을 알 수 없게 됨.
결과 3. <가장 치명적인 결과>
IE 의 경우에는 페이지 에러인 경우에도 파일을 "새이름으로 저장"하면 저장이 가능함. 그러나 FF인 경우에는 페이지 에러인 경우 "새이름으로 저장"하면 저장이 되는 듯 하지만 내용은 모두 에러코드로 가득 찬 dummy file 이 생성됨. (T_T)TL
Code: Select all
Not Found
The requested URL /[踰ㅤㄷㅒㅂㅤㅃㅝㄵ]Tiddly-?ㅻㅤㅊㅑㅋ??誘몄ㅤㅅㅖㅀ).doc was not found on this server.
Apache/1.3.26 Server at elentir.cafe24.com Port 80
FF를 계속 써야되나 말아야되나 심각하게 고민 중입니다.